IServerType2 인터페이스

Represents the extra interface that can be implemented by a server type to fine-tune the behavior of the dialog box.

네임스페이스:  Microsoft.SqlServer.Management.UI.ConnectionDlg
어셈블리:  ConnectionDlg(ConnectionDlg.dll)

public interface IServerType2 : IServerType

IServerType2 유형에서 다음 멤버를 표시합니다.

  이름설명
공용 속성AuthenticationInfoCollectionGets a table which contains the authentication labels used to populate the simple view of the connection dialog box. (IServerType에서 상속됨)
공용 속성OwnerGets or sets a value to pass the owner handle to the child windows.
공용 속성RequestedPropertySizeGets the size that the custom user control needs to render correctly. This is used by both the advanced view of the connection dialog box and the New Server Registration dialog box to ensure that they expose enough screen space for the whole control to be visible. (IServerType에서 상속됨)
공용 속성ServerGroupNameGets the name of the server group root node for the server type. Used in the Registered Servers user interface. (IServerType에서 상속됨)
공용 속성ServerInstanceNameGets the instance name of the server. (IServerType에서 상속됨)
공용 속성ServerTypeGets the GUID for the server type that is exposed to the user in the Server type combo box. (IServerType에서 상속됨)
공용 속성ServerTypeNameGets the string that is exposed to the user in the Server type combo box. (IServerType에서 상속됨)
공용 속성SupportsCustomBrowseActionGets a value indicating whether the instance of this server type wants to specify custom action when the user selects browse action in the server combo.
공용 속성SupportsCustomNewDatabaseActionGets a value indicating whether the server name combo on the Login tab should contain new database action option.
공용 속성SupportsUserNameNotionGets a value indicating whether the user name combo on the Login tab should be enabled. If not, the user name doesn't apply to this server type.
맨 위로 이동

  이름설명
공용 메서드CustomBrowseActionExecutes when the user selects the custom browse action in the server combo.
공용 메서드CustomNewDatabaseActionExecutes when the user selects the custom new database action in the server combo.
공용 메서드GenerateImageReturns a newly-instantiated icon that is displayed in the Registered Servers tree. (IServerType에서 상속됨)
공용 메서드GenerateUserControlReturns a newly-instantiated user control that is displayed on the Connection Properties tab of the advanced view of the connection dialog box. (IServerType에서 상속됨)
공용 메서드GetConnectionObjectReturns a new IDbConnection object (closed) that is based on the passed UIConnectionInfo object. (IServerType에서 상속됨)
공용 메서드LoadPersonalizationInfoLoads any personalization information that was saved upon successful connection by using [M:Microsoft.SqlServer.Management.UI.ConnectionDlg.IServerType.SavePersonalizationInfo(Microsoft.SqlServer.Management.Smo.RegSvrEnum.UIConnectionInfo]. The personalization information is uniquely identified by a combination of server type, server name, authentication type, and user name. (IServerType에서 상속됨)
공용 메서드ProceedWithConnectionUsed when a server type needs to perform additional processing steps. Indicates whether the connection can continue, or whether the connection dialog box should remain on the screen. (IServerType에서 상속됨)
공용 메서드SavePersonalizationInfoSaves personalization information that may be needed for subsequent uses of the connection dialog box, such as the server type, server name, authentication type, and user name. (IServerType에서 상속됨)
맨 위로 이동

커뮤니티 추가 항목

추가
표시: